Beyond the Look: How to Judge True Stability

A beautiful fixture is only useful if it remains firmly attached to the wall after months of daily use. When evaluating a product, prioritize options that feature a two-screw mounting bracket rather than a single-post design, as this inherently resists the rotational force applied when pulling tissue.

Check the weight of the material itself; heavier metals usually indicate thicker construction and stronger threading for the set screws. If the product arrives with plastic wall anchors, consider upgrading to metal toggles or steel screw-in anchors for a significantly more permanent hold.

Ideal Placement for Reach, Balance, and Safety

The optimal position for a tissue holder is typically 8 to 12 inches in front of the toilet bowl rim and 26 to 30 inches off the floor. This placement prevents the need for excessive twisting or over-extending, which can affect balance, especially for those navigating tight corners.

Always test the height before drilling by sitting on the toilet and simulating the reach motion. Ensuring that the motion is fluid and natural helps maintain steady posture, turning a simple task into a safe, automatic habit.

Proper Anchoring: Don’t Skip This Crucial Step

Installation quality often matters more than the specific product selected. If the hardware is mounted only into the drywall, it will inevitably become loose; always aim to drive screws into wooden wall studs whenever possible.

If studs are not aligned with the preferred location, use high-quality toggle bolts or specialized molly anchors designed for the specific wall substrate. Taking the extra twenty minutes to secure the hardware properly today prevents the need for wall patching and re-installation tomorrow.

Can a Tissue Holder Double as a Small Grab Bar?

A critical distinction must be made: standard tissue holders are not designed to support human weight and should never be used as grab bars. Even the sturdiest holders described here are intended only for the slight torque of pulling a tissue roll, not for stability or weight-bearing support.

If there is a legitimate need for support while transitioning, install a dedicated ADA-compliant grab bar instead. Relying on bathroom accessories for support creates a false sense of security that can lead to falls, so keep these functions strictly separate in the home.
